Output 8fef610235718f6057abeb1ba55e307521cdad43eb6a91f1ccfe4c8179c5932d:3

value
538987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fde97f82d8b783d513c33e33df7e2119a57ab9a OP_EQUAL
address
3BtXauwMZWAwvAFYyPYyxSQiUTqNnuS1yM
transaction
8fef610235718f6057abeb1ba55e307521cdad43eb6a91f1ccfe4c8179c5932d
spent
true